So far, so nice. If a married couple's income is under $32,000 ($25,000 for the single taxpayer), Social Security benefits are not taxable. If combined salary is between $32,000 and $44,000 (or $25,000 and $34,000 for simply one person), the taxable amount Social Security equals the lesser of one half of Social Security benefits or 1 / 2 of desire between combined income and $32,000 ($25,000 if single). Up until now, it is not too complicated.

I've had clients ask me to make use of to negotiate the taxability of debt forgiveness. Unfortunately, no lender (including the SBA) has the strength to do such a product. Just like your employer ought to be required to send a W-2 to you every year, a lender is required to send 1099 forms to all borrowers in which have debt forgiven. That said, just because lenders are hoped for to send 1099s doesn't suggest that you personally automatically will get hit along with a huge goverment tax bill. Why? In most cases, the borrower can be a corporate entity, and tend to be just a personal guarantor. I realize that some lenders only send 1099s to the borrower. Effect of the 1099 in your own personal situation will vary depending on kind of entity the borrower is (C-Corp, S-Corp, LLC, etc). Most CPAs will have the capacity to let you know that a 1099 would manifest itself.
